Understanding the Lawn: The Key to Autonomous Mowing

The success of robot mowers hinges on their ability to navigate the lawn autonomously, and this is where LiDAR technology shines. Unlike traditional mowers, LiDAR-powered robots can actively observe the space around them, building a detailed map of the lawn and adapting to changes in real-time. This shift from external guidance to self-perception is the cornerstone of the new generation of robot mowers.
